rpms/gnome-panel/devel power-management.patch, NONE, 1.1 gnome-panel.spec, 1.208, 1.209 gnome-panel-2.19.2-move-suspend-to-menu.patch, 1.1, NONE

Matthias Clasen (mclasen) fedora-extras-commits at redhat.com
Wed Jul 25 22:41:53 UTC 2007


Author: mclasen

Update of /cvs/pkgs/rpms/gnome-panel/devel
In directory cvs-int.fedora.redhat.com:/tmp/cvs-serv9985

Modified Files:
	gnome-panel.spec 
Added Files:
	power-management.patch 
Removed Files:
	gnome-panel-2.19.2-move-suspend-to-menu.patch 
Log Message:
fix panel power management


power-management.patch:

--- NEW FILE power-management.patch ---
diff -up gnome-panel-2.19.5/gnome-panel/panel-power-manager.c.power-management gnome-panel-2.19.5/gnome-panel/panel-power-manager.c
--- gnome-panel-2.19.5/gnome-panel/panel-power-manager.c.power-management	2007-07-25 17:55:32.000000000 -0400
+++ gnome-panel-2.19.5/gnome-panel/panel-power-manager.c	2007-07-25 17:55:37.000000000 -0400
@@ -129,7 +129,7 @@ panel_power_manager_on_name_owner_change
 	                                   const char        *new_owner,
 	                                   PanelPowerManager *manager)
 {
-	if (strcmp (name, "org.gnome.PowerManager") != 0)
+	if (strcmp (name, "org.freedesktop.PowerManagement") != 0)
 		return;
 
 	if (manager->priv->gpm_proxy != NULL) {
@@ -189,9 +189,9 @@ panel_power_manager_ensure_gpm_connectio
 		manager->priv->gpm_proxy =
 			dbus_g_proxy_new_for_name_owner (
 					manager->priv->dbus_connection,
-					"org.gnome.PowerManager",
-					"/org/gnome/PowerManager",
-					"org.gnome.PowerManager",
+					"org.freedesktop.PowerManagement",
+					"/org/freedesktop/PowerManagement",
+					"org.freedesktop.PowerManagement",
 					&connection_error);
 
 		if (manager->priv->gpm_proxy == NULL) {
@@ -324,7 +324,7 @@ panel_power_manager_can_suspend (PanelPo
 	}
 
 	can_suspend = FALSE;
-	if (!dbus_g_proxy_call (manager->priv->gpm_proxy, "AllowedSuspend",
+	if (!dbus_g_proxy_call (manager->priv->gpm_proxy, "CanSuspend",
 				&error,
 				G_TYPE_INVALID,
 				G_TYPE_BOOLEAN, &can_suspend, G_TYPE_INVALID)) {
@@ -355,7 +355,7 @@ panel_power_manager_can_hibernate (Panel
 	}
 
 	can_hibernate = FALSE;
-	if (!dbus_g_proxy_call (manager->priv->gpm_proxy, "AllowedHibernate",
+	if (!dbus_g_proxy_call (manager->priv->gpm_proxy, "CanHibernate",
 				&error,
 				G_TYPE_INVALID,
 				G_TYPE_BOOLEAN, &can_hibernate, G_TYPE_INVALID)) {


Index: gnome-panel.spec
===================================================================
RCS file: /cvs/pkgs/rpms/gnome-panel/devel/gnome-panel.spec,v
retrieving revision 1.208
retrieving revision 1.209
diff -u -r1.208 -r1.209
--- gnome-panel.spec	25 Jul 2007 17:20:43 -0000	1.208
+++ gnome-panel.spec	25 Jul 2007 22:41:18 -0000	1.209
@@ -22,7 +22,7 @@
 Summary: GNOME panel
 Name: gnome-panel
 Version: 2.19.5
-Release: 4%{?dist} 
+Release: 5%{?dist} 
 URL: http://www.gnome.org
 Source0: http://download.gnome.org/sources/gnome-panel/2.19/%{name}-%{version}.tar.bz2
 Source1: redhat-panel-default-setup.entries
@@ -86,7 +86,6 @@
 Patch2: gnome-panel-2.17.91-about-fedora.patch
 Patch3: gnome-panel-2.13.5-switch-user.patch
 Patch4: gnome-panel-2.16.1-search.patch
-Patch5: gnome-panel-2.19.2-move-suspend-to-menu.patch
 # Drop this patch for now, it should have AT LEAST been moved
 # to an upstream bugzilla by now
 #Patch6: gnome-panel-2.16.0-compiz-support.patch
@@ -94,6 +93,8 @@
 Patch7: clock-timezones.patch
 # http://bugzilla.gnome.org/show_bug.cgi?id=459973
 Patch8: gnome-panel-2.19.5-launcher-tooltip.patch
+# http://bugzilla.gnome.org/show_bug.cgi?id=460400
+Patch9: power-management.patch
 
 Conflicts: gnome-power-manager < 2.15.3
 
@@ -124,10 +125,10 @@
 %patch2 -p1 -b .about-fedora
 %patch3 -p1 -b .switch-user
 %patch4 -p1 -b .search
-%patch5 -p1 -b .move-suspend-to-menu
 #%patch6 -p0 -b .compiz-support
 %patch7 -p1 -b .clock-timezones
 %patch8 -p1 -b .launcher-tooltip
+%patch9 -p1 -b .power-management
 
 . %{SOURCE4}
 
@@ -308,6 +309,11 @@
 %{_datadir}/gtk-doc/html/*
 
 %changelog
+* Wed Jul 25 2007 Matthias Clasen <mclasen at redhat.com> - 2.19.5-5
+- Make the panel talk to gnome-power-manager again.
+- Drop the patch to add suspend to the menu, it was
+  rejected by upstream
+
 * Wed Jul 25 2007 Jesse Keating <jkeating at redhat.com> - 2.19.5-4
 - Rebuild for RH #249435
 


--- gnome-panel-2.19.2-move-suspend-to-menu.patch DELETED ---




More information about the fedora-extras-commits mailing list